pushed the cig lighter in and we heard a "pop" and then the radio, the clock and the lighter wouldn't work. We've checked all the fuses that we could find and all are good. Is there some sort of relay that could have blown? Thanks!
 
Remove lighter and replace small hardwired fuse on back of lighter.

On my 89... the radio is powered by both the haz/horn fuse and the cig fuse. Don't assume a fuse is good just because it looks good. I'd check the cig fuse and if that is indeed good, then start looking at the wires. There isn't a fuseable link before the radio/lighter that isn't also powering someother things. so if it's only the lighter, radio, and clock it has to be in the cig circuit. This is from my 89 FSM though.... Some things may be different.
 
Funny I just fixed a similar problem last night on my mini truck, on the truck the two wires for the cig. lighter get packed with wires for the clock and raido and then proceed to follow the harness up over the steering colum and then back down to the fuse box. ide open up that harness and take a good look at those wires to see if you can find any signs of melting. first throw another fuse in tho, that harness is really hard to get at without taking the dashboard apart. =P
 
Also a meeter is indespensable for these kinda problems.
